MOVT XA,@BCXA

Function: For the µPD750006 and µPD750008

XA <– (BCXA)

ROM

Transfers the low-order four bits of the table data (eight bits) in program memory to the A register, and the

high-order four bits to the X register. The table data is addressed by the low-order one bit of the B register

and the contents of the C, X, and A registers.

The table area must have necessary data loaded by an assembler pseudo instruction (DB instruction). The

program counter is not affected by the execution of this instruction.

MOVT XA,@BCDE

Function: For the µPD750006 and µPD750008

XA <– (BCDE)

ROM

Transfers the low-order four bits of the table data (eight bits) in program memory to the A register, and the

high-order four bits to the X register. The table data is addressed by the low-order three bits of the B register

and the contents of the C, D, and E registers.

The table area must have necessary data loaded by an assembler pseudo instruction (DB instruction). The

program counter is not affected by the execution of this instruction.

Remark "Function" in this section is applicable to the µPD750006 and µPD750008 whose program

counters consist of 13 bits each. This is also applicable to the µPD750004 whose program

counter consists of 12 bits and the µPD75P0016 whose program counter consists of 14 bits,

however.
